Zejad Avdic is a French-Bosnian carpenter who, 30 years after the Srebrenica genocide, carried his brother's coffin during a poignant commemoration. He last saw his brother Senajid in 1995, and for years he hoped to recover more of his brother's remains, which were limited to a jawbone found in 2010. The emotional ceremony marked a significant moment for Zejad and his family, who gathered with thousands of others to honor the victims of the largest civilian massacre in Europe since World War II.
